About the job
Dropbox is entering a new chapter in customer retention, with Customer Experience & Success (CXS) taking ownership of commercial renewals. As the Renewals Strategy Principal Program Manager, you'll lead the strategy, operating model, and execution behind this transformation, partnering with Customer Success, Sales, Revenue Operations, Finance, Product, Legal, and Engineering. You'll design scalable retention programs, playbooks, and automation, leveraging AI and data to reduce churn and drive recurring revenue.
Responsibilities
- Lead Dropbox's retention strategy for commercial customers, identifying opportunities to improve customer outcomes and recurring revenue.
- Develop scalable retention programs, renewal strategies, and customer lifecycle initiatives that increase customer health, product adoption, and renewal rates.
- Partner with Customer Success and Sales leadership to evolve the renewal operating model as Customer Success assumes ownership of commercial renewals.
- Design playbooks, operating rhythms, and best practices that enable Customer Success to proactively identify and mitigate renewal risk.
- Identify opportunities to leverage AI, automation, and technology to improve customer engagement, reduce manual work, and increase operational efficiency.
- Partner with Product, Sales, Revenue Operations, Finance, Legal, and Engineering to improve the end-to-end customer renewal experience.
- Establish data-driven frameworks for renewal forecasting, customer health, retention analytics, and executive reporting.
- Analyze customer behavior and renewal performance to identify trends, recommend strategic investments, and continuously improve retention outcomes.
- Lead cross-functional initiatives that improve customer lifecycle management and drive long-term recurring revenue growth.
- Influence senior leaders across the business to align on customer retention priorities and operational improvements.
Qualifications
- 10+ years of experience in SaaS strategy, renewals, customer lifecycle management, customer success, revenue operations, or commercial operations.
- Experience designing, building, or scaling renewal, retention, or recurring revenue programs within a B2B SaaS environment.
- Deep expertise in renewal strategy, forecasting, customer retention, and recurring revenue operations.
- Experience building scalable operating models, processes, playbooks, governance, or customer programs that improved business performance.
- Experience leading new initiatives or organizational transformations from concept through operational execution.
- Proven ability to lead complex cross-functional programs and influence senior stakeholders without direct authority.
- Strong strategic thinking with a demonstrated ability to translate strategy into operational execution.
- Excellent executive communication and stakeholder management skills.
- Strong analytical skills with experience using data to drive operational decisions, prioritize investments, and measure business outcomes.
Preferred Qualifications
- Experience working within or alongside Customer Success organizations
- Experience supporting multi-product SaaS portfolios
- Experience implementing renewal and retention playbooks or lifecycle revenue frameworks
- Exposure to evolving SaaS pricing models such as usage-based or hybrid pricing
Compensation
US Zone 2: $259,300—$350,900 USD
US Zone 3: $230,500—$311,900 USD
